summaryrefslogtreecommitdiffstats
path: root/settings
diff options
context:
space:
mode:
authorThomas Müller <thomas.mueller@tmit.eu>2015-10-06 15:23:27 +0200
committerThomas Müller <thomas.mueller@tmit.eu>2015-10-06 15:23:27 +0200
commit932e64f77fd8de4380d6f2229390d82df5765eb6 (patch)
tree166eb07844abd578215bc1f4189d8f241de1ff90 /settings
parent79524ce163985c0ecfd22715080fc6fd12aeaf06 (diff)
parent6c798889a5a9384371aa780c1b399e087543fd4a (diff)
downloadnextcloud-server-932e64f77fd8de4380d6f2229390d82df5765eb6.tar.gz
nextcloud-server-932e64f77fd8de4380d6f2229390d82df5765eb6.zip
Merge pull request #19602 from owncloud/allow-certificate-import
Fix importing of certificates
Diffstat (limited to 'settings')
-rw-r--r--settings/controller/certificatecontroller.php5
-rw-r--r--settings/personal.php4
2 files changed, 6 insertions, 3 deletions
diff --git a/settings/controller/certificatecontroller.php b/settings/controller/certificatecontroller.php
index 2995c7f38bf..8ff9f51a66c 100644
--- a/settings/controller/certificatecontroller.php
+++ b/settings/controller/certificatecontroller.php
@@ -122,8 +122,9 @@ class CertificateController extends Controller {
protected function isCertificateImportAllowed() {
$externalStorageEnabled = $this->appManager->isEnabledForUser('files_external');
if ($externalStorageEnabled) {
- $backendService = \OC_Mount_Config::$app->getContainer()->query('OCA\Files_External\Service\BackendService');
- if ($backendService->getBackendsVisibleFor(\OCA\Files_External\Service\BackendService::VISIBILITY_PERSONAL)) {
+ /** @var \OCA\Files_External\Service\BackendService $backendService */
+ $backendService = \OC_Mount_Config::$app->getContainer()->query('\OCA\Files_External\Service\BackendService');
+ if ($backendService->isUserMountingAllowed()) {
return true;
}
}
diff --git a/settings/personal.php b/settings/personal.php
index e9e2046f00a..e58e043af50 100644
--- a/settings/personal.php
+++ b/settings/personal.php
@@ -119,7 +119,9 @@ $clients = array(
$enableCertImport = false;
$externalStorageEnabled = \OC::$server->getAppManager()->isEnabledForUser('files_external');
if ($externalStorageEnabled) {
- $enableCertImport = true;
+ /** @var \OCA\Files_External\Service\BackendService $backendService */
+ $backendService = \OC_Mount_Config::$app->getContainer()->query('\OCA\Files_External\Service\BackendService');
+ $enableCertImport = $backendService->isUserMountingAllowed();
}